The admission committee at Kerala University considers various factors while selecting the students for the LLM course. Firstly, the registered candidates are evaluated based on their marks on the entrance test. Based on this, initial shortlisting is done. Next, the shortlisted students are invited to the university campus for an interview process. Those who qualify this round are selected and sent admission offers.

Kerala University accepts the KLEE exam for admission to various law courses, including Law. It is an entrance exam held for admission to government law colleges and government merit seats in private self-financing law colleges. The duration of this exam is two hours. At the time of LLM admission at Kerala University, students are required to pay the fees to secure their admission. As per the fee structure, the tuition fee to pursue LLM course is INR 3,400. Other than this, the fee structure includes some more components, such as hostel fees, application fees, admission fees, etc.

Note: The above-mentioned fee is as per the official sources. However, it is indicative and subject to change.

Yes, LLM programme is offered at Kerala University. Students aspiring to take admission can check the below-mentioned key highlights of this programme to know more:

Particulars

Statistics

Duration

Two years

Mode

Full time

Eligibility

Completed a UG degree in the field of Law

Selection Criteria

KLEE marks

Fee

INR 3,400

Note: The above information is taken from official sources. However, it is subject to change.

Students pursuing an integrated course such as BA LLB have enough time to research and explore which law stream would be the best fit for them. From day one of college, students must focus on choosing the correct career path.

As per many law forums, the general exploration period lasts up to three years. This happens because Law is a vast field with many sub-streams such as Corporate Law, Litigation, State PSC, UPSC, etc. Once students have decided, they must devote the remaining two years to preparation for the preferred exam.

Students who wish to pursue government jobs after BA LLB from Kerala University can take government law exams. One of the most pursued exams is the Judicial Services Examination. Other than this, almost all the government organisations have established legal departments. 

Some of the reputed government companies to work in include the Reserve Bank of India, State Bank of India, Delhi Metro Rail Corporation, the Security and Exchange Board, and more. Interested students can check the below table to know some of the prospective government jobs along with their average salaries:

Job Profiles

Average Salary

Public Prosecutor

INR 5-8 lakhs

Judge  

INR 15-25 lakhs 

Law Officer 

INR 4-6 lakhs 

Legal Advisor

INR 4-7 lakhs

Assistant Public Prosecutor

INR 3-5 lakhs
